Insuring a day care business is among the most problematic jobs that face managers of day care centers, and insurance consultants as well. As an example of that challenge is clear when we learn that some insurance providers will even reject to insure a strip mall, just based on the mere fact that a day care in leasing in that strip mall!
Day care centers can be placed in to two main types, one that offers daily care for young children and the other type is the one that gives day care for old people. While the customers have varying ages and shapes, they all have specific things in common- They all are incapable of caring for themselves, and they need another person care for them because of their mental or physical incapacity. There are lots of limits and guidelines overseeing the practices of these day care centers and many issues related to their insurability.
